The Job Mission

This role drives the re-licensing strategy and post-construction legacy planning at HPC.
Youll lead stakeholder engagement DCO alignment and long-term site reinstatement.
Your future team will ensure regulatory readiness and strategic closure of land use.

Manage preparation and submission of the Nuclear Site Licence (NSL) re-licensing application
Liaise with ONR and client teams to align de-licensing operations and construction goals
Lead development of a restoration strategy across Main Site and Associated Developments
Chair Legacy Steering Group and manage delivery of reinstatement programme
Oversee technical and financial proposals for legacy asset treatment and reuse
Provide input to DCO Material Change 2 and other planning applications
Lead stakeholder engagement with communities local authorities and regulators
Support sustainability vision and ensure all legacy work meets legal and project standards
